Anglers Coffee: Discover Exceptional Brews Near I-5

Anglers Coffee, located conveniently at 881 Nevitt Rd in Burlington, WA, is a charming spot that boasts a welcoming atmosphere and a varied menu. Patrons rave about their expertly crafted iced white chocolate americanos and flavorful hot lattes. With a diverse selection of syrups, including sugar-free options, there’s something for everyone. While reviews note occasional inconsistencies with espresso quality, the friendly service and competitive prices keep customers returning. It’s the perfect stop for those traveling through Skagit County, blending great coffee with the convenience of a well-placed location near I-5. Ideal for a quick caffeine fix or a cozy hangout, Anglers Coffee has earned its reputation as a local favorite.
